Chapter 1
"Give him the contract," Thorin rumbled, and the Dwarves cheered slightly amongst themselves as Balin stood up, searching his robe for the contract. There was a soft 'thump' from the other room, no one heard but Bilbo and Gandalf, and since Bilbo was a bit busy unrolling the contract, Gandalf glanced into the other room and froze. Bilbo was running through the part about only getting one-fourteenth of the profit when a loud, strong voice came from the sitting room.
"You make me feel like I'm losin' my virginity! The first time, every time, when you're touchin' me!" The whole company froze in surprise and Thorin stood abruptly, spinning to face the direction the voice came from. "I make you bloom like a flower that you never seen. Under the sun we are one buzzing energy!" the voice continued, and Bilbo was wide eyed in surprise. He really couldn't deal with anymore unexpected guests tonight. Fili and Kili were climbing over themselves to get out of the dining room and see the mystery singer but Thorin was frozen in place.
You should know by now that a Dwarf has one true love, and while they may take many lovers and marry anyone they like, they only ever truly bloom when they are with their One. They know their One by the song in their hearts, matching the voice that spills from their One's lips. Thorin Oakenshield had never heard any music. There had never been a song or so much as a tune in his head, until that voice ripped through his soul and the song filled his mind. And now she was in the other room, singing. What trick of fate was this?
Bilbo walked quickly down the hall to the doorway with Fili and Kili just behind and several others trailing after, but Thorin stayed rooted in place, unable to move with the song filling him up and making his heart thump wildly in his chest.
"Let's pollinate to create a family tree, This evolution with you comes naturally. Some call it science, we call it chemistry. This is the story of the birds and the bees," sang the voice and Bilbo saw her. And it thoroughly startled him out of his mind. A girl, about Hobbit sized, with pointed ears and jaw length brown hair was on his couch. She was laying with her back across the cushions and her legs splayed over the back, head dangling over the edge so her hair brushed the ground. She wore strange pants made of a dark material and a blue shirt that only came to her hips with long sleeves. She had a strange white string dangling from her ears that snaked to a strange purple box in her hand.
"Even when seasons change, our love still stays the same." She was singing with her eyes closed and her feet bounced and kicked the air as she twisted and writhed slightly on the couch. She didn't seem to notice the Dwarves staring at her or anything around her as she continued her very confusing song. "You give me that hummingbird heartbeat. Spread my wings and make me fly, the taste of your honey is so sweet when you give me the hummingbird heartbeat, hummingbird heartbeat!" she sang, wiggling slightly so she sank further off the couch.
By now Thorin had gathered himself and walked into the sitting room, intent on discovering his One, when he noticed the strange girl and a low growl crawled from his chest. But she kept singing and that was definitely what was in his head. The sound of strange instruments rolling in his mind accompanying her voice. Who was she? No one could move, even though Kili was looking at her in an excited way and Fili looked intensely thoughtful. Bilbo had had just about enough of surprises, but he wasn't about to be so rude as to interrupt her song. When she stopped and started humming something else, Bilbo inched forward and cleared his throat.
"I see you ridin' 'round town with the guy I love and I'm like fuck you!" she said in a sing song voice and Bilbo bristled.
"EXCUSE ME!?" he shouted and the girl screamed and jumped straight up, falling off the couch and rolling to stop at Kili's feet. She leapt to her feet, the strange strings dislodged from her ears to display strange white rocks.
"THOMAS! HOW MANY TIMES DO I HAVE TO TELL YOU TO STAY OUT OF MY ROOM!" she roared then froze. Her green eyes flickered over Bilbo's form and she leaned back slightly as if startled. "Okay. Hobbit," she said in a deadpan. Bilbo bristled and she looked around her eyes growing wide. "Bag End," then she span in place and took in the Dwarves staring at her. "And Company," she said and nodded once. "Which means..." She glanced out a window and saw the wide expanse of the Shire outside. She squealed and leapt into the air laughing ecstatically.
The room as a whole leaned away from her, Bilbo sinking into an armchair and staring in confusion at her as she danced, heavy, brown boots that rose to her shins thumping on his carpet. Gandalf seemed amused and Kili looked about as excited as she did.
"Oh this is absolutely fantastic!" she said in delight, doing an elegant pirouette in place that looked impossible with her boots. "This is the most spectacularly-extra-magnificently-fantabulous thing to ever happen in the history of whenever!" she squealed. She suddenly froze and grinned with her eyes wild and dilated. "Bye, don't follow me," she breathed and took three quick steps toward the Dwarves in the doorway. They tripped over themselves getting out of her way and Kili was the only one who didn't move. She smiled happily at him and patted his head fondly.
"Huh?" Fili said.
"Be good now, Ki. Fi," she said and continued past, dodging past a very aggressive looking Dwalin. "Watch it, Herc," she said and shook a finger at him. Then she spotted Thorin by the main door and she smiled. "Aww, you look so sweet," she said with a cruel smile that made him bristle. She rolled her eyes and yanked the door open with one swift move. She patted his cheek as she walked out and he froze, unused to people touching him. Kili looked after her forlornly and Gandalf smiled a bit, a twinkle in his eye.
"What was that?" Bilbo asked weakly and Thorin shook his head.
"Dwalin. Fetch her back," he said and his guard nodded.
"We'll go too!" Kili said and yanked Fili forward. "We know our way through the Shire," he said proudly.
"Do you now?" Thorin said and Kili deflated. "Go," he waved and the three stepped outside The girl was no where in sight. How could she have left so fast?
